View Full Version : Lincoln National Bank Tower, Fort Wayne

Height 95 m 312 ft
Floors (over ground) 22
Year (start) 1929
Year (end) 1930

- The Lincoln National Bank Building is constructed of steel faced with Indiana limestone. It has lead spandrel panels, a terra-cotta crown, and culminates in a slender observation tower topped by a flagpole.
- The entryway is decorated with copper panels depicting scenes from the life of Abraham Lincoln, and in the lobby there are large art deco murals depicting the energizing properties of the sun.
- Tallest building in Indiana from 1930 until 1962, when the City-County Building in Indianapolis was completed.
